    My 4 year old son is VERY into Herbie the Love Bug. Do you know of any park or resort that has Herbie for him to see? I know it's an older disney movie or character, but he's so excited and was wondering if we will see Herbie!!!

    I took my own “love bug” to stay at the All Star Movies Resort!

    You’ve probably heard that there are preferred rooms close to the food court and pool. So I’m sure that when I requested the Herbie the Love Bug section that the Cast Member noted “likes to walk” on my reservation.

    Actually, the Love Bug section wasn’t that far from the resort’s amenities and we had our own car which we parked close to our building. After Check In, the magic began and it was all worth it.

    As we approached the Love Bug section, my son saw the larger than life wrenches and racing flags adorning the buildings. His eyes were already wide-eyed by the time we reached Herbie’s Winner’s Circle. Picture your child running up to this car and…hugging it!

    In fact, I just realized that sitting atop my desk is a picture of my son proudly patting his friend, Herbie. This car was used in the Magic Kingdom parades until 1990.  If you aren’t staying at this resort, stop by to visit this famous car.

    My son had to greet Herbie each morning and say good night each evening. Tire tracks in the cement were due to Herbie’s escapades while my “love bug” was sleeping or so…he dreamed. To see his excitement over the “newly” made tracks each morning was magical indeed. Inside the rooms, your fan will find Herbie posters and lots of racing décor.

    Next up, lunch at Downtown Disney’s Planet Hollywood. Inside this restaurant, you’ll discover another Herbie and he has his headlights on. This car was used in the 1980 film and hangs from the ceiling.

    Finally, you’ll want to visit Hollywood Studios for the Lights, Motors, Action! Extreme Stunt Show. Herbie makes an appearance in the show. Around the corner from the show is another photo-op with a Herbie car.

    I hope your son finds the magic of Herbie during his visit at WDW!
